International backing of about $4.5 million will enable the formation of the Alliance for Accelerating Excellence in Science in Africa (AESA), planned for June. The Alliance will direct African science programs and manage research focusing on the continent. Much of the research funding in Africa is from international funders, which determine how it is spent. Orpington, UK 4/21/15; London, UK 4/22/15—Private equity firm Foresight and company management have acquired Specac, a supplier of spectroscopic accessories, from Smiths for £2.8 million ($4.2 million = £0.67 = $1). Specac revenues have grown 35% in the last four years, with 80% of sales outside the UK. Products include the Quest ATR diamond and […]

Pittsburgh, PA 4/15/15—Cianflone Scientific Instruments, a manufacturer of lab and portable x-ray spectrometry instruments for on-site chemical analysis and coating thickness measurements, has been acquired by Main Line Equity Partners. Germantown, MD and Hilden, Germany 3/16/15; Cambridge, MA 3/16/15—QIAGEN has acquired certain technology and other assets from AdnaGen, a subsidiary of Alere, including the CE-IVD marked products AdnaTest Breast Cancer and AdnaTest Prostate Cancer. Terms were not disclosed. The technology enables enrichment and molecular analysis of circulating tumor cells from blood samples. QIAGEN will exclusively […]
